The Master of Science in Computational Cell Biology, Anatomy & Pathology program prepares students for research careers at the intersection of biological structure and quantitative analysis. It combines traditional biological subjects with advanced training in digital image analysis and computational modeling. The program emphasizes research, encouraging students to engage in hypothesis-driven experimental work or special projects under the guidance of faculty. Coursework requirements are kept at a minimum, and the specific program of study is arranged by the advisor at the time of entry. Students participate in a departmental seminar each semester.

You need a Bachelor's degree in a relevant field. Specific coursework in Anatomy/Neuroanatomy and Machine Learning for Biomedical Data is also required, with at least one semester of each.
The program typically spans two years, with coursework and research integrated across four semesters and one summer session.
